  • If you get a down bag wet, simply start a fire to keep warm. There are videos all over YT showing you how to survive without a tent or sleeping bag and stay warm and dry. The weight, heat, comfort and durability of down over synthetic makes it worth it.

  • @isntlovegrand I agree with you that the Down is worth it, but starting a fire when its been raining for 4 days straight is not always "simple" you know as well as I. For lots of people, especially those new to outdoor activities or those who dont have the most physical ability, old-young... the synthetic vs, Down debate is an important one, and worth considering in ernest. A video on youtube isnt a bit of good when its been raining all day, stedily turning to freezing and you slip in a creek.

  • @isntlovegrand never weigh your gear choices against your survival skills. Work towards them complementing each other. ;-)
